优化日志数据采集,解析应用场景

优采云 发布时间: 2023-05-03 03:27

  伴随着互联网的迅猛发展,数据已经成为企业竞争的重要资产。而对于大型互联网企业来说,日志数据更是其中非常重要的一部分。如何高效地采集、分析和利用这些日志数据已经成为企业必须面对的问题。本文将从日志数据采集的角度出发,深入探讨其应用及优化。

  一、什么是日志数据采集

  日志数据指的是计算机系统或应用程序在运行过程中所产生的各种信息记录,包括错误信息、警告信息、调试信息等。而日志采集则是指对这些信息进行收集、存储和处理的过程。目前比较流行的日志采集方式有两种:一种是利用操作系统提供的系统日志功能进行采集,另一种则是利用专门的日志收集工具进行采集。

  二、为什么需要进行日志数据采集

  在互联网应用中,由于用户流量巨大,系统复杂度高,很容易出现各种问题。而这些问题往往会在系统运行过程中以日志形式记录下来。通过对这些日志进行分析和利用,可以帮助企业解决很多问题,例如:

  1.优化系统性能:通过分析日志数据,可以找到系统中的瓶颈所在,并进行相应的优化。

  2.发现潜在问题:通过对日志数据的监控和分析,可以提前发现潜在问题,并及时进行修复,从而避免更大的损失。

  3.提高用户体验:通过对用户行为进行分析,可以了解用户需求和行为习惯,从而针对性地提供更好的服务。

  三、日志数据采集的流程

  日志数据采集的流程通常包括以下几个步骤:

  1.配置采集规则:根据业务需求和系统架构等因素,配置相应的日志采集规则。

  2.采集日志数据:根据配置好的规则,利用专门的工具或脚本进行日志数据采集。

  3.存储日志数据:将采集到的日志数据存储到指定的存储介质中,如数据库、文件系统等。

  4.分析日志数据:利用专门的工具或脚本对存储在介质中的日志数据进行分析和挖掘。

  5.应用分析结果:根据分析结果进行相应的优化和改进。

  四、日志数据采集的工具和技术

  目前,市面上有很多优秀的日志采集工具和技术,如ELK、Fluentd、Log4j等。这些工具和技术具有以下特点:

  1.高效性:采用高效的采集算法,可以快速、准确地采集日志数据。

  2.可扩展性:支持分布式架构,可以轻松应对*敏*感*词*系统的需求。

  3.易用性:提供友好的图形界面和操作指南,方便用户使用。

  4.可定制化:支持自定义规则和插件,满足不同业务场景的需求。

  五、日志数据采集的优化

  虽然日志数据采集已经成为企业必须面对的问题,但是在实际应用中,很容易出现以下问题:

  1.数据量过大:随着系统规模的不断扩大,日志数据量也会呈现指数级增长,给存储和分析带来很大挑战。

  2.数据质量低:由于日志数据涉及到多个环节和系统组件,很容易受到各种因素的影响而导致数据质量下降。

  为了解决以上问题,需要进行相应的优化:

  1.数据压缩:采用压缩算法对日志数据进行压缩,可以大幅减少数据存储和传输的成本。

  

  2.数据清洗:对采集到的日志数据进行清洗和过滤,去除无用信息,提高数据质量。

  3.数据分析:利用机器学习等技术对采集到的日志数据进行分析和挖掘,提高数据利用率和价值。

  六、日志数据采集的应用

  在实际应用中,日志数据采集有很多应用场景,如:

  1.系统监控:通过对系统日志进行监控和分析,可以实时了解系统运行状况,并及时发现问题。

  2.安全审计:通过对安全日志进行审计和分析,可以发现系统漏洞和安全隐患,并及时进行修复。

  3.用户行为分析:通过对用户行为日志进行分析,可以了解用户需求和行为习惯,并针对性地提供更好的服务。

  七、优采云的优势

  优采云是一家专业的数据采集和处理平台,具有以下优势:

  1.高效稳定:采用先进的技术架构,保证数据采集、存储和处理的高效稳定。

  2.可扩展性强:支持分布式架构和云计算技术,可以轻松应对*敏*感*词*系统的需求。

  3.易用性好:提供友好的图形界面和操作指南,方便用户使用。

  4.安全可靠:采用多级安全机制和数据加密技术,保证数据安全可靠。

  八、日志数据采集的SEO优化

  在进行文章SEO优化时,需要注意以下几点:

  1.标题优化:标题应包含关键词,并尽量简洁明了。

  2.关键词密度:文章中应适当使用关键词,但不要过度堆砌。

  3.内容质量:文章内容应真实、详尽、有价值,不能夸大、虚构内容。

  4.外链建设:可以适当加入相关外链,提高文章权重和流量。

  九、总结

  日志数据采集是企业竞争的重要资产之一,通过对日志数据的采集和分析,可以发现商机和问题,并及时进行处理和优化。在实际应用中,需要选择合适的工具和技术,并进行相应的优化和改进。同时,在进行文章SEO优化时也需要注意一些关键点。希望本文能够帮助读者更好地理解日志数据采集的应用和优势。

  十、参考资料

  1. https://www.ucaiyun.com/

  2. https://www.elastic.co/cn/

  3. https://www.fluentd.org/

  4. https://logging.apache.org/log4j/2.

0 个评论

要回复文章请先登录注册


官方客服QQ群

微信人工客服

QQ人工客服


线